BWXT vs NXE: Correlation
BWX Technologies, Inc. (BWXT) and Nexgen Energy Ltd. (NXE) show a moderate relationship: their 3-year correlation of weekly returns is 0.54.
Data as of 2026-08-27 · refreshed every trading day · weekly returns · methodology
How correlated are BWXT and NXE?
On 3 years of weekly data the BWXT/NXE correlation comes out at 0.54, moderate. Recent behaviour matches the longer record: 0.50 over 1 year against 0.54 over 3. The 5-year figure is 0.53, and annualized covariance runs at 921.1 %².
NXE is one of the assets that tracks BWXT most closely: it ranks #2 out of the 10 assets we track against BWXT. Their recent paths diverged sharply: over the last 12 months NXE outperformed by 59.9 percentage points (-5.3% for BWXT against +54.6% for NXE). Risk is not evenly split, since NXE carries 1.5 times the volatility of the other side.
How is this computed?
Pearson correlation on weekly returns: ρ(A,B) = cov(rA, rB) / (σA · σB), over windows of 52, 156 and 260 weeks. Covariance is annualized (×52) and expressed in %². Full definitions on the methodology page.

Are BWXT and NXE good diversifiers for each other?
Only partially. A correlation of 0.54 means BWXT and NXE share most of their swings. Pairing them dampens volatility somewhat, but it will not protect against a common drawdown.

What does a correlation of 0.54 mean?
On the −1 to +1 scale, 0.54 describes how much the two returns move together: +1 is lockstep, 0 is independence, negative values mean opposite directions. It says nothing about which performed better.
